Mancherial: BJP cadres staged a dharna here on Saturday demanding stern action against Congress leaders allegedly involved in the suicide of Vemanapalli BJP mandal president Eta Madhukar. Protesters also burnt the effigy of the State government at IB Chowk in the town.
The party activists accused the police of registering false cases against Madhukar at the behest of Congress leaders, which they said forced him to take his life. Madhukar (45) died by hanging on the outskirts of Kothagudem hamlet under Neelwai gram panchayat in Vemanapalli mandal on Friday.
BJP leader Mukesh Goud demanded that Chief Minister A Revanth Reddy take moral responsibility for the incident and ensure justice for Madhukar’s family. He also urged the Chief Minister to arrest those responsible, while stating that BJP district president Venkateshwar Goud had brought the matter to the notice of the State DGP.
